Transaction dac588636045238979a0fff3d128deba1433029e6638ef8edfbfc3a57c0bb714
1 Input
1 Output
-
dac588636045238979a0fff3d128deba1433029e6638ef8edfbfc3a57c0bb714:0
- value
- 14460518
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5f3366256f1a603050b88f08aa6d52439cd2bf80 OP_EQUAL
- address
- MGaXzvJVksiPvbMpGoP2TXvmN6G4gHfC5T